I always wish I could go to some the great conferences that occur all over the world about the most fascinating topics. Fortunately for me, some of those conferences are innovative and kind enough to offer recordings of their keynotes and panels in free podcast form! One of these conferences, that I wish I can someday attend personally, is ad:tech. From the website:

ad:tech is an interactive advertising and technology conference dedicated to connecting all sides of today’s brand marketing landscape. Worldwide shows blend keynote speakers, topic driven panels and interactive workshops to provide attendees with the tools and techniques they need to compete in a changing world.

It looks like it would be a very exciting, and extremely useful and informative opportunity, but until I am near enough to Paris, Hamburg, London, San Francisco, Chicago, New York, Miami, Beijing, Sydney or Singapore at the time of a conference (and have enough background to be able to engage in meaningful conversation with the many highly experienced attendees) I will have to stick with the podcasts, which you can get here.

Yesterday I listened to the one-hour panel discussion called “Social Networks and Consumer Generated Media: Re-examining the Value Proposition”. It had representatives from social networking sites and the library of Congress talking about the best ways to monetize  these types of CGM and networking sites. It was all very interesting and gave an insider’s perspective on what these companies are thinking.

My next one will be I think “New Media Universe, New Consumer Behavior”. I’ll give you a bit more info on the social networks one and this one later. Hope you find the podcasts useful!
